Adam Sandler is doing perhaps the most Adam Sandler thing one can imagine: casting his entire family in an upcoming movie. Sandler is well known for casting a consistent group of friends in his films, including David Spade, Kevin James, and Steve Buscemi (and several dozen more). It is slightly less well-known that his wife Jackie and daughters Sadie and Sunny frequently pop up in his movies in small roles, but that’s family for you. According to Variety, Adam Sandler is going whole hog this time and having all three appear in prominent roles in his upcoming Netflix film You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ah

You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ah is an adaptation of a popular coming-of-age novel by Fiona Rosenbloom, in which a young girl in the early 2000s discovers her best friend kissing her crush on the eve of her bat mitzvah. As one can imagine, things get very dramatic and adolescent from there, and everyone learns some lessons. While Adam Sandler is more known for his broader, grosser comedies like The Waterboy and Billy Madison than family films, he actually has a surprisingly robust filmography of family-friendly movies like Bedtime Stories and Click. Jackie, Sadie, and Sunny have actually appeared in a number of these; Sadie and Sunny both have IMDb pages that would make most working actors envious. 

The casting of Adam Sandler’s actual family in You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ah might be an evolution of the actor’s long-held policy of having scripts altered to be set in locations his family wants to go on vacation. According to an interview with Jimmy Kimmel, Adam Sandler first pulled this trick for the romantic comedy 50 First Dates; the original screenplay called for the story to take place in Seattle, the legendarily dreary pearl of the Pacific Northwest. Adam Sandler came up the suggestion that it be set in the much sunnier Hawaii, and ever since, he had pushed for movies to be set in places he could bring the whole family to. 

It is not clear who each of Adam Sandler’s family members might be playing in You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ah, but logic suggests either Sadie or Sunny are probably playing the central character. The film will also co-star Broadway legend Idina Menzel (who portrayed Adam Sandler’s spouse in the Safdie Brothers drama Uncut Gems) and frequent Sandler collaborator Luis Guzman.


The upcoming film is the latest in Adam Sandler’s incredibly lucrative deal with Netflix, which has been reported to be worth $350 million dollars. While few of the movies that have been produced under the deal have been well-received by critics, Adam Sandler movies have rarely lived or died based on critical appeal. In addition to You Are So Not Invited to My Bat Mitzvah, Adam Sandler has also been announced to star in Murder Mystery 2, the sequel to his 2019 Netflix comedy with Jennifer Aniston.
